What you will physically do in class

Good training never ever leaves you resting for long. When safety checks and a fast concept refresher are done, below is just how a solid sensible block normally unfolds.

First, you will certainly practice your method: checking for risk, evaluating responsiveness with a loud voice and a shoulder squeeze, sending for aid, and calling triple no. Trainers typically have you exercise talking with the dispatcher, because quality and brevity conserve time. You will certainly time your first compressions and discover to count without giving up rhythm.

Next, you will work with compressions. On adult manikins, that indicates pressing one-third the upper body deepness, roughly 5 to 6 centimetres, at 100 to 120 compressions per minute. You will certainly attempt different hand positionings and find out to change your shoulder over your hands to lower tiredness. Several students discover they have been flexing at the elbows as opposed to using body weight, which tires them swiftly and gives shallow compressions. The comments manikin will certainly inform you when you hit the wonderful place. The majority of instructors likewise strip away interruptions so you can really feel the recoil, then add a metronome or songs track to cement the rhythm.

Breaths come next. Some workplaces choose compression-only CPR for grown-up arrest, a valid option outside drowning or childhood years apprehension. Still, you need to find out rescue breaths because Newcastle has a strong coastline and pool society and respiratory system arrests in water ask for ventilations early. You will exercise developing a seal, viewing the upper body rise, and maintaining pauses short. A great general rule is that any type of time out longer than ten secs is too long.

AED method occurs with grown-up and kid pads, positioned in the correct settings across the breast. You will certainly undergo the entire cycle: powering on, adhering to voice motivates, getting rid of for evaluation and shock, after that returning to compressions. The unpleasant component for the majority of people is peeling off and placing pads swiftly and confidently; once you have done it three or 4 times, it comes to be automatic.

Child and baby mouth-to-mouth resuscitation has differences you will pierce. Compressions are shallower, 2 fingers for infants, 1 or 2 hands for kids depending on dimension, and the rhythm stays the same. You will also exercise gentle head tilt for infants to stay clear of blocking the air passage. Excellent training courses stress that AEDs can be made use of in kids, preferably with paediatric pads if available.

How frequently should you rejuvenate skills

CPR skills weaken faster than people expect. Even persistent students discover their compression depth and rate drift after 6 months. Annual updates are the standard, sustained by study and suggested by the ARC. If you work in a risky environment, train sporting activity, or volunteer for community events, think about exercising quarterly on a manikin if your workplace has one. At a minimum, modify your psychological run-sheet regularly: inspect action, call for help, compress fast and hard, make use of the AED as soon as it arrives.

Local situations worth rehearsing

Newcastle's mix of coastline, sport, and market offers recurring arrest contexts. In surf-related events, hypoxia drives arrest, so ventilations issue. Find out the sequence for a believed drowning: five preliminary rescue breaths to attempt to oxygenate, after that cycles with compressions. At a football ground in Broadmeadow, exertional collapse followed by sudden apprehension can happen in older players. There, compression-only mouth-to-mouth resuscitation with fast AED release usually makes sense. In industrial settings around Kooragang, electrocution and crush injuries can speed up arrest. Scene security becomes the first obstacle, because real-time electrical energy or machinery should be addressed prior to you approach.

Common blunders and exactly how training stops them

Across many courses, three errors repeat. The first is superficial compressions, specifically from smaller-bodied rescuers afraid of harming the client. Training fixes this with proper stance and shoulder positioning. The 2nd is long pauses: fiddling with pads, over-ventilating, or chatting to the dispatcher while hands are off the breast. Situation practice shows economy of movement and prioritises compressions. The third is pad misplacement, especially on unshaven breasts or sweaty bodies. Trainers show you exactly how to press firmly, peel with conviction, and cut if a package includes a razor. If it does not, pressing difficult and using a brand-new set of pads after a quick pull can eliminate hair sufficient to protect contact.
